CVS commit: src/sys/dev

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 04:26:29 UTC 2020 Modified Files: src/sys/dev: random.c Log Message: Missed a spot -- need to use atomic_*. To generate a diff of this commit: cvs rdiff -u -r1.1 -r1.2 src/sys/dev/random.c Please note that diffs

CVS commit: src

2020-04-29 Thread Jason R Thorpe
Module Name:src Committed By: thorpej Date: Thu Apr 30 04:18:07 UTC 2020 Modified Files: src/sys/uvm: uvm_map.c src/tests/lib/libc/sys: t_futex_ops.c Log Message: - In uvm_voaddr_acquire(), take an extra hold on the anon lock obj. - In uvm_voaddr_release(), if the

CVS commit: src/sys/kern

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:42:23 UTC 2020 Modified Files: src/sys/kern: kern_entropy.c Log Message: Accept both byte orders for random seed in the kernel. The file format was defined with a machine-dependent 32-bit integer field (the

CVS commit: src/sys/dev/pci

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:41:31 UTC 2020 Modified Files: src/sys/dev/pci: if_wm.c Log Message: Revert "- rnd_add_*() call must be serialized. Unserialized accesses broke the" It is no longer necessary to serialize calls to rnd_add_data,

CVS commit: src/sys/dev/pci

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:42:11 UTC 2020 Modified Files: src/sys/dev/pci: if_wm.c Log Message: Make WM_NRXDESC unsigned. To generate a diff of this commit: cvs rdiff -u -r1.675 -r1.676 src/sys/dev/pci/if_wm.c Please note that diffs are

CVS commit: src/sys/rump/librump/rumpkern

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:41:20 UTC 2020 Modified Files: src/sys/rump/librump/rumpkern: hyperentropy.c Log Message: No need for a lock around rnd_add_data any more. To generate a diff of this commit: cvs rdiff -u -r1.16 -r1.17

CVS commit: src/sys

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:40:54 UTC 2020 Modified Files: src/sys/arch/arm/amlogic: meson_rng.c src/sys/arch/arm/broadcom: bcm2835_rng.c src/sys/arch/arm/nvidia: tegra124_car.c tegra210_car.c src/sys/arch/arm/omap:

CVS commit: src/sys/net

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:29:55 UTC 2020 Modified Files: src/sys/net: if_ethersubr.c Log Message: Convert ether_input from rnd_initial_entropy to entropy_epoch(). To generate a diff of this commit: cvs rdiff -u -r1.283 -r1.284

CVS commit: src/sys/crypto/cprng_fast

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:29:35 UTC 2020 Modified Files: src/sys/crypto/cprng_fast: cprng_fast.c Log Message: Adapt cprng_fast to use entropy_epoch(), not rnd_initial_entropy. This way it has an opportunity to be reseeded after boot.

CVS commit: src/sys

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:30:11 UTC 2020 Modified Files: src/sys/arch/x86/x86: cpu_rng.c src/sys/compat/common: rndpseudo_50.c src/sys/compat/netbsd32: netbsd32_compat_50.c netbsd32_rndpseudo_50.c src/sys/netinet:

CVS commit: src/sys/crypto/cprng_fast

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:29:45 UTC 2020 Modified Files: src/sys/crypto/cprng_fast: cprng_fast.c Log Message: Count cprng_fast reseed events. To generate a diff of this commit: cvs rdiff -u -r1.14 -r1.15

CVS commit: src/sys/arch

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:29:20 UTC 2020 Modified Files: src/sys/arch/amd64/amd64: machdep.c src/sys/arch/i386/i386: machdep.c src/sys/arch/x86/include: cpu_rng.h src/sys/arch/x86/x86: cpu_rng.c pmap.c Log Message:

CVS commit: src/sbin/rndctl

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:27:15 UTC 2020 Modified Files: src/sbin/rndctl: rndctl.c Log Message: Sort includes. To generate a diff of this commit: cvs rdiff -u -r1.32 -r1.33 src/sbin/rndctl/rndctl.c Please note that diffs are not public

CVS commit: src/sbin/rndctl

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:24:48 UTC 2020 Modified Files: src/sbin/rndctl: rndctl.c Log Message: Accept both byte orders for random seed in `rndctl -L'. The file format was defined with a machine-dependent 32-bit integer field (the

CVS commit: src/sys/dev/usb

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:24:28 UTC 2020 Modified Files: src/sys/dev/usb: ualea.c Log Message: Turn XXX comment into KASSERT. To generate a diff of this commit: cvs rdiff -u -r1.9 -r1.10 src/sys/dev/usb/ualea.c Please note that diffs

CVS commit: src/sys/dev/pci

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Thu Apr 30 03:24:15 UTC 2020 Modified Files: src/sys/dev/pci: amdpm.c hifn7751.c ubsec.c Log Message: Don't attach rndsource until it's actually ready to run. To generate a diff of this commit: cvs rdiff -u -r1.39 -r1.40

CVS commit: src/sys/dev/pci

2020-04-29 Thread Jonathan A. Kollasch
Module Name:src Committed By: jakllsch Date: Thu Apr 30 01:52:09 UTC 2020 Modified Files: src/sys/dev/pci: if_msk.c Log Message: msk(4): rework rx descriptor loading to support multiple segments This paves the way to replace the driver-internal jumbo frame rx buffer with

CVS commit: src/sys/modules/examples

2020-04-29 Thread Christos Zoulas
Module Name:src Committed By: christos Date: Thu Apr 30 00:48:10 UTC 2020 Modified Files: src/sys/modules/examples: Makefile README src/sys/modules/examples/ping: ping.c Added Files: src/sys/modules/examples/pollpal: Makefile cmd_pollpal.c pollpal.c Log

CVS commit: src/sys/dev/pci

2020-04-29 Thread Sevan Janiyan
Module Name:src Committed By: sevan Date: Thu Apr 30 00:32:16 UTC 2020 Modified Files: src/sys/dev/pci: if_rge.c Log Message: Sync with r1.3 from OpenBSD "Use correct bit mask to promptly exit rge_set_phy_power() and rge_exit_oob() timeout loops. Spotted by CID 1491296

CVS commit: src

2020-04-29 Thread Roland Illig
Module Name:src Committed By: rillig Date: Wed Apr 29 23:15:22 UTC 2020 Modified Files: src/distrib/sets/lists/tests: mi src/usr.bin/make/unit-tests: Makefile Added Files: src/usr.bin/make/unit-tests: cond-late.exp cond-late.mk Log Message: usr.bin/make:

CVS commit: src/share/misc

2020-04-29 Thread Tyler R. Retzlaff
Module Name:src Committed By: rtr Date: Wed Apr 29 22:17:38 UTC 2020 Modified Files: src/share/misc: acronyms.comp Log Message: LSO large send offload To generate a diff of this commit: cvs rdiff -u -r1.301 -r1.302 src/share/misc/acronyms.comp Please note that diffs

CVS commit: src/sys/arch/x86/x86

2020-04-29 Thread Andrew Doran
Module Name:src Committed By: ad Date: Wed Apr 29 22:03:10 UTC 2020 Modified Files: src/sys/arch/x86/x86: cpu.c Log Message: Back out HPET delay & TSC changes to rule them out as the cause for recent hangs during boot etc. To generate a diff of this commit: cvs rdiff -u

CVS commit: src/games/fortune/unstr

2020-04-29 Thread Nia Alarie
Module Name:src Committed By: nia Date: Wed Apr 29 21:00:42 UTC 2020 Modified Files: src/games/fortune/unstr: unstr.c Log Message: unstr: Check that the input filename fits in the buffer. To generate a diff of this commit: cvs rdiff -u -r1.14 -r1.15

CVS commit: src/games/fortune/strfile

2020-04-29 Thread Nia Alarie
Module Name:src Committed By: nia Date: Wed Apr 29 20:45:05 UTC 2020 Modified Files: src/games/fortune/strfile: strfile.c Log Message: strfile: Check that input/output filenames don't exceed the buffer size To generate a diff of this commit: cvs rdiff -u -r1.38 -r1.39

CVS commit: src/sys/dev/pci

2020-04-29 Thread Jonathan A. Kollasch
Module Name:src Committed By: jakllsch Date: Wed Apr 29 20:03:52 UTC 2020 Modified Files: src/sys/dev/pci: if_msk.c if_mskvar.h Log Message: msk(4): Simply keep a ring of (tx) dmamaps, rather than a linked list To generate a diff of this commit: cvs rdiff -u -r1.104

CVS commit: src/sys/dev/pci

2020-04-29 Thread Jonathan A. Kollasch
Module Name:src Committed By: jakllsch Date: Wed Apr 29 18:52:03 UTC 2020 Modified Files: src/sys/dev/pci: if_msk.c if_mskvar.h Log Message: msk(4): don't keep array of pointers to each ring descriptor With 512 descriptors each in 2 rings this saves 4KiB (LP32) or 8KiB

CVS commit: [netbsd-9] src/doc

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:56:12 UTC 2020 Modified Files: src/doc [netbsd-9]: CHANGES-9.1 Log Message: Tickets #865 - #873 To generate a diff of this commit: cvs rdiff -u -r1.1.2.46 -r1.1.2.47 src/doc/CHANGES-9.1 Please note that diffs are

CVS commit: [netbsd-9] src/sys/dev/usb

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:54:49 UTC 2020 Modified Files: src/sys/dev/usb [netbsd-9]: usbdevs.h usbdevs_data.h Log Message: Regen for ticket #873 To generate a diff of this commit: cvs rdiff -u -r1.760.4.5 -r1.760.4.6

CVS commit: [netbsd-9] src/sys/dev/usb

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:53:51 UTC 2020 Modified Files: src/sys/dev/usb [netbsd-9]: usbdevs Log Message: Pull up following revision(s) (requested by nia in ticket #873): sys/dev/usb/usbdevs: revision 1.782 usbdevs: more Intel

CVS commit: [netbsd-9] src/sys/dev/hdaudio

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:51:09 UTC 2020 Modified Files: src/sys/dev/hdaudio [netbsd-9]: hdaudiodevs.h hdaudiodevs_data.h Log Message: Regen for ticket #872 To generate a diff of this commit: cvs rdiff -u -r1.2.26.2 -r1.2.26.3

CVS commit: [netbsd-9] src/sys/dev/hdaudio

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:50:38 UTC 2020 Modified Files: src/sys/dev/hdaudio [netbsd-9]: hdaudiodevs Log Message: Pull up following revision(s) (requested by nia in ticket #872): sys/dev/hdaudio/hdaudiodevs: revision 1.5

CVS commit: [netbsd-9] src

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:47:52 UTC 2020 Modified Files: src/external/cddl/osnet/sys/sys [netbsd-9]: cred.h src/sys/sys [netbsd-9]: kauth.h Log Message: Pull up following revision(s) (requested by riastradh in ticket #871):

CVS commit: [netbsd-9] src/external/cddl/osnet/dist/uts/common/fs/zfs

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:45:38 UTC 2020 Modified Files: src/external/cddl/osnet/dist/uts/common/fs/zfs [netbsd-9]: vdev_disk.c Log Message: Pull up following revision(s) (requested by riastradh in ticket #870):

CVS commit: [netbsd-9] src/sys/dev/hdaudio

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:43:42 UTC 2020 Modified Files: src/sys/dev/hdaudio [netbsd-9]: hdaudiodevs.h hdaudiodevs_data.h Log Message: Regen for ticket #869 To generate a diff of this commit: cvs rdiff -u -r1.2.26.1 -r1.2.26.2

CVS commit: [netbsd-9] src/sys/dev/hdaudio

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:42:21 UTC 2020 Modified Files: src/sys/dev/hdaudio [netbsd-9]: hdaudiodevs Log Message: Pull up following revision(s) (requested by jmcneill in ticket #869): sys/dev/hdaudio/hdaudiodevs: revision 1.4 Add

CVS commit: [netbsd-9] src/sys/arch

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:39:23 UTC 2020 Modified Files: src/sys/arch/amd64/amd64 [netbsd-9]: machdep.c src/sys/arch/x86/x86 [netbsd-9]: pmap.c Log Message: Pull up following revision(s) (requested by jmcneill in ticket #868):

CVS commit: [netbsd-9] src/sys/dev/acpi

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:36:57 UTC 2020 Modified Files: src/sys/dev/acpi [netbsd-9]: acpi_display.c Log Message: Pull up following revision(s) (requested by jmcneill in ticket #867): sys/dev/acpi/acpi_display.c: revision 1.17

CVS commit: [netbsd-9] src/sys/dev/acpi

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:33:36 UTC 2020 Modified Files: src/sys/dev/acpi [netbsd-9]: acpi_ec.c Log Message: Pull up following revision(s) (requested by jmcneill in ticket #866): sys/dev/acpi/acpi_ec.c: revision 1.82 kern/55206:

CVS commit: [netbsd-9] src/sys/dev/pckbport

2020-04-29 Thread Martin Husemann
Module Name:src Committed By: martin Date: Wed Apr 29 13:25:42 UTC 2020 Modified Files: src/sys/dev/pckbport [netbsd-9]: synaptics.c Log Message: Pull up following revision(s) (requested by jmcneill in ticket #865): sys/dev/pckbport/synaptics.c: revision 1.66

CVS commit: src/doc

2020-04-29 Thread Rin Okuyama
Module Name:src Committed By: rin Date: Wed Apr 29 11:08:40 UTC 2020 Modified Files: src/doc: HACKS Log Message: PR toolchain/54820 PR toolchain/54877 earmv7hf{,eb}: compile gdb/dwarf2expr.c with -O0 for GCC8

CVS commit: src/external/gpl3/gdb/lib/libgdb

2020-04-29 Thread Rin Okuyama
Module Name:src Committed By: rin Date: Wed Apr 29 11:04:58 UTC 2020 Modified Files: src/external/gpl3/gdb/lib/libgdb: Makefile Log Message: PR toolchain/54820 PR toolchain/54877 GCC 8.4 miscompiles dwarf2expr.c with -O2 or -O1 for earmv7hf{,eb}, which results in crashes

CVS commit: src/sbin/mount_qemufwcfg

2020-04-29 Thread Andreas Gustafsson
Module Name:src Committed By: gson Date: Wed Apr 29 09:54:43 UTC 2020 Modified Files: src/sbin/mount_qemufwcfg: mount_qemufwcfg.8 Log Message: Remove references to "special", as mount_qemufwcfg(8) does not actually take such an argument. Discussed with jmcneill. To

CVS commit: src/sys/dev/usb

2020-04-29 Thread Nia Alarie
Module Name:src Committed By: nia Date: Wed Apr 29 08:06:03 UTC 2020 Modified Files: src/sys/dev/usb: usbdevs.h usbdevs_data.h Log Message: usbdevs: regen To generate a diff of this commit: cvs rdiff -u -r1.771 -r1.772 src/sys/dev/usb/usbdevs.h \

CVS commit: src/sys/dev/usb

2020-04-29 Thread Nia Alarie
Module Name:src Committed By: nia Date: Wed Apr 29 08:05:10 UTC 2020 Modified Files: src/sys/dev/usb: usbdevs Log Message: usbdevs: more Intel Integrated Rate Matching Hub IDs To generate a diff of this commit: cvs rdiff -u -r1.781 -r1.782 src/sys/dev/usb/usbdevs

CVS commit: src/sys/dev/hdaudio

2020-04-29 Thread Nia Alarie
Module Name:src Committed By: nia Date: Wed Apr 29 07:36:22 UTC 2020 Modified Files: src/sys/dev/hdaudio: hdaudiodevs.h hdaudiodevs_data.h Log Message: hdaudiodevs: regen To generate a diff of this commit: cvs rdiff -u -r1.4 -r1.5 src/sys/dev/hdaudio/hdaudiodevs.h \

CVS commit: src/sys/dev/hdaudio

2020-04-29 Thread Nia Alarie
Module Name:src Committed By: nia Date: Wed Apr 29 07:24:53 UTC 2020 Modified Files: src/sys/dev/hdaudio: hdaudiodevs Log Message: hdaudiodevs: Add Realtek ALC292 To generate a diff of this commit: cvs rdiff -u -r1.4 -r1.5 src/sys/dev/hdaudio/hdaudiodevs Please note

CVS commit: src/sys/miscfs/procfs

2020-04-29 Thread Taylor R Campbell
Module Name:src Committed By: riastradh Date: Wed Apr 29 07:18:24 UTC 2020 Modified Files: src/sys/miscfs/procfs: procfs.h Log Message: Put forward declaration a little further forward to unbreak build. To generate a diff of this commit: cvs rdiff -u -r1.79 -r1.80

CVS commit: src/distrib/arc/ramdisk

2020-04-29 Thread matthew green
Module Name:src Committed By: mrg Date: Wed Apr 29 06:53:46 UTC 2020 Modified Files: src/distrib/arc/ramdisk: Makefile Log Message: bump ramdisk size to 3200k for gcc 8. yay! To generate a diff of this commit: cvs rdiff -u -r1.27 -r1.28 src/distrib/arc/ramdisk/Makefile